Item #88001 Journal, the Mexican years, 1940-1944. A facsimile edition of the complete manuscript. Michael Fraenkel.

Journal, the Mexican years, 1940-1944. A facsimile edition of the complete manuscript

La Jolla, CA: A Carrefour Book published by Laurence McGilvery, 1987. A small edition. 391 pp. (the ms. is paginated 1-365, with some irregularities). Black library buckram. 27.8 x 21 cm (letter size). Index. ISBN 0-910938-91-1. In as-new condition. Fraenkel spent much of the latter 1920s and the 1930s in Paris as part of the group that included Henry Miller, Anais Nin, Walter Lowenfels, and Alfred Perles. He and Miller conducted a long correspondence published as “Hamlet” between 1939 and 1962. Fragments of “The Mexican Journal” appeared in booklets and little magazines during the late 1940s, but this is the only edition of the complete manuscript. **Free domestic shipping with direct order.
